For over a decade, Dragon Ball Z: Budokai Tenkaichi 3 has held the title of the gold standard for anime fighting games. Released on the PlayStation 2, it offered the largest roster of characters in the franchise's history and a 3D combat system that perfectly captured the high-speed intensity of the anime. However, as the Dragon Ball franchise expanded with movies, GT, and eventually Dragon Ball Super, the 2007 classic began to show its age regarding roster completeness and visual fidelity.
